March 10, Fineko/abc.az. In two years, the U.S. Small Business Administration has given loans for totally $333 million to people who, according to authorities, were over 115 years old, ABC.AZ reports, referring to the Department of Government Efficiency (DOGE).
"In 2020-2021, the U.S. Small Business Administration gave 3,095 loans for $333 million to borrowers over the age of 115 who were still alive in the Social Security Administration database," the agency said.
"In one case, a 157-year-old man received $36,000," DOGE’s statement says.
In February, Musk drew attention to the presence in the database of the US social security system of several million people aged 120 to 369 years.
"Maybe Twilight (the vampire movie) is real and there are a lot of vampires receiving social security," he wrote on X at the time.
